You can prepare your income tax returns and file them electronically (e-file) using tax software. If you choose to e-file both your federal and state returns, you must use the same tax software to do so.
Using tax software for free (tax year 2022)
The State of Idaho partners with the IRS and certain tax software companies to allow qualifying taxpayers to prepare their federal and Idaho returns for free. They can also e-file both returns for free.

If: | You qualify with these providers: |
---|---|
You’re active-duty military and your AGI* is $73,000 or less | IRS Free File delivered by TaxAct Online Taxes at OLT.com TaxSlayer |
You’re active-duty military and your AGI* is $57,000 or less | 1040NOW (limit of 3 free returns per computer) |
You served active-duty military in 2022 and your AGI* is $73,000 or less | IRS Free File delivered by FreeTaxUSA |
You qualify for the Earned Income Tax Credit | TaxSlayer |
Your AGI* is $11,100 to $73,000 | Online Taxes at OLT.com |
Your AGI* is $41,000 or less | IRS Free File delivered by FreeTaxUSA |
Your AGI* is $32,000 or less and you live in Idaho | 1040NOW (limit of 3 free returns per computer) |
Your AGI* is $73,000 or less and you’re 20-64 years old | IRS Free File Delivered by TaxAct |
Your AGI* is $60,000 or less and you’re 57 or younger | TaxSlayer |
